TECHNICAL FIELD
[0001] The present application relates to the technical field of indoor decoration, and particularly relates to an assembled bathroom wiring device for indoor decoration. BACKGROUND
[0002] There are many electric wire lines in the bathroom, and the arrangement is relatively complex. Moreover, the electric wires have different thicknesses and sizes, and the number of electric wires is large. If there is no good wiring device, the electric wires in the bathroom will be scattered and accidents will easily occur. Although the installation space of the existing wiring device can adapt to electric wires of different sizes, the width of the installation space is prone to change, and the stability is poor.
[0003] Chinese patent CN112421522A, published on February 26, 2021, discloses an assembled bathroom wiring device for indoor decoration, which relates to the technical field of indoor decoration. The present application comprises a mounting plate and a cover plate, and the mounting plate and the cover plate are plate body structures. A sliding groove is formed in the front end face of the mounting plate, and a plurality of sliding blocks are slidably connected in the sliding groove. The front end face of the sliding block is fixedly connected with a connecting plate, and the front end face of the connecting plate is fixedly connected with a moving plate. By setting the connecting plate, pulling the connecting plate can drive the moving plate and the sliding block to move, and then the moving plate can move horizontally on the mounting plate to adapt to electric wires of various sizes and thicknesses, and clamp and fix the electric wires on the mounting plate. In cooperation with the setting of the baffle, the sliding block is prevented from moving out of the sliding groove during movement. By setting the buckle, pressing the buckle can press it into the groove, and the buckle can be clamped in the card slot, and then a plurality of mounting plates can be fixed together to form a larger mounting plate to adapt to the case of more electric wires. In the above-mentioned patent, the adjacent two moving plates or one moving plate and the side plate form an installation space, the connecting plate is pulled to drive the moving plate and the sliding block, and the moving plate moves horizontally on the mounting plate to adjust the width of the installation space and adapt to electric wires of different sizes and thicknesses. However, the sliding block is slidably connected in the sliding groove, and the sliding block is prone to move in the sliding groove, so the width of the installation space is prone to change, the stability of the moving plate is poor, and the electric wires are not fixed. [0031] Please refer to Figures 1 to 10The indoor decoration assembly type bathroom wiring device of the embodiment of the application comprises a base plate 1, a plurality of connecting assemblies 2, a side plate 3 arranged on the stop side end of the base plate 1, a top plate 4 connected to the top of the side plate 3, a plurality of partition plates 7 which can slide on the base plate 1, a clamping groove 11 arranged on the through side end of the base plate 1, a plurality of first fixing teeth 111 arranged on the top of the clamping groove 11, a plurality of second fixing teeth 112 arranged on the bottom of the clamping groove 11, the connecting assembly 2 comprising a connecting plate 21, a clamping wheel 24, a first clamping tooth 241, a second clamping tooth 242, a transmission member for driving the clamping wheel 24, one end of the connecting plate 21 being connected to the partition plate 7, one end of the transmission member being connected to the connecting plate 21, the clamping wheel 24 being inserted into the inner side of the clamping groove 11; when the clamping wheel 24 rotates along a first preset direction, the first clamping tooth 241 is driven to abut against the first fixing tooth 111 and the second clamping tooth 242 is driven to abut against the second fixing tooth 112, so that the first fixing tooth 111 is stopped when the first clamping tooth 241 moves along a second preset direction and the second fixing tooth 112 is stopped when the second clamping tooth 242 moves along a third preset direction; when the clamping wheel 24 rotates along a fourth preset direction, the first clamping tooth 241 and the first fixing tooth 111 are separated and the second clamping tooth 242 and the second fixing tooth 112 are separated.
[0032] Here, the wiring is performed by the space division above the base plate 1 by the plurality of partition plates 7, any two partition plates 7 or one partition plate 7 and one side plate 3 enclose an installation space, the partition plate 7 can be adjusted and slid on the base plate 1, the installation space is divided into different widths, to adapt to different sizes and thicknesses of the electric wires, and different models of the electric wires are fixed conveniently; when the transmission member drives the clamping wheel 24 to rotate along the first preset direction, the clamping wheel 24 drives the first clamping tooth 241 to abut against the first fixing tooth 111 and the second clamping tooth 242 to abut against the second fixing tooth 112, so that the first fixing tooth 111 is stopped when the first clamping tooth 241 moves along the second preset direction and the second fixing tooth 112 is stopped when the second clamping tooth 242 moves along the third preset direction, thereby preventing the partition plate 7 from moving, ensuring that the width of the installation space is stable and unchanged, and ensuring that the electric wire can be stably fixed in the installation space; when the transmission member drives the clamping wheel 24 to rotate along the fourth preset direction, the clamping wheel 24 drives the first clamping tooth 241 and the first fixing tooth 111 to separate and the second clamping tooth 242 and the second fixing tooth 112 to separate, thereby facilitating the adjustment and sliding of the partition plate 7 on the base plate 1, and the adjustment is simple and convenient.
[0033] The connecting assembly 2 is connected between the partition plate 7 and the base plate 1, the transmission member is manually controlled and adjusted, the first clamping tooth 241 is engaged with or separated from the first fixing tooth 111 and the second clamping tooth 242 is engaged with or separated from the second fixing tooth 112, thereby positioning the movement of the partition plate 7 along the width direction of the base plate 1.
[0034] After the partition plate 7 is moved on the base plate 1 along the set direction, one end of the connecting plate 21 is connected to the partition plate 7, the clamping wheel 24 is inserted into the inside of the clamping slot 11 and located between the first fixed tooth 111 and the second fixed tooth 112, and the height of the top end of the first clamping tooth 241 is higher than the height of the bottom end of the first fixed tooth 111, and the height of the bottom end of the second clamping tooth 242 is lower than the height of the top end of the second fixed tooth 112, so that the first clamping tooth 241 can abut against the first fixed tooth 111, and the second clamping tooth 242 can abut against the second fixed tooth 112, the clamping wheel 24 drives the first clamping tooth 241 to move towards the first fixed tooth 111 until one end of the first clamping tooth 241 abuts against the first fixed tooth 111, and the clamping wheel 24 drives the second clamping tooth 242 to move towards the second fixed tooth 112 until one end of the second clamping tooth 242 abuts against the second fixed tooth 112, and the first clamping tooth 241 and the second clamping tooth 242 are located on both sides of the vertical center line of the clamping wheel 24, so that when the partition plate 7 moves on the base plate 1 towards the second set direction and drives the first clamping tooth 241 to move towards the second set direction, the first fixed tooth 111 can stop the first clamping tooth 241, thereby preventing the partition plate 7 from moving towards the second set direction, and when the partition plate 7 moves on the base plate 1 towards the third set direction and drives the second clamping tooth 242 to move towards the third set direction, the second fixed tooth 112 can stop the second clamping tooth 242, thereby preventing the partition plate 7 from moving towards the third set direction, so as to fix the partition plate 7 on the base plate 1, ensuring that the width of the installation space does not change, and stably fixing the electric wire; when it is necessary to adjust the width of the installation space, the partition plate 7 needs to be moved on the base plate 1, the transmission member drives the clamping wheel 24 to rotate along the fourth set direction, the clamping wheel 24 drives the first clamping tooth 241 to separate from the first fixed tooth 111, so that when the partition plate 7 moves on the base plate 1 towards the second set direction and drives the first clamping tooth 241 to move towards the second set direction, the first fixed tooth 111 will not stop the first clamping tooth 241, facilitating the movement of the partition plate 7 along the second set direction, and when the partition plate 7 moves on the base plate 1 towards the third set direction and drives the second clamping tooth 242 to move towards the third set direction, the second fixed tooth 112 will not stop the second clamping tooth 242, facilitating the movement of the partition plate 7 along the third set direction, thereby facilitating the adjustment of the position of the partition plate 7.

[0036] The first fixed teeth 111 and the second fixed teeth 112 are centrally symmetrically arranged about the horizontal center line of the first clamping groove 11, and the first clamping teeth 241 and the second clamping teeth 242 are centrally symmetrically arranged on the clamping wheel 24 about the horizontal center line of the clamping wheel 24. A plurality of first fixed teeth 111 can be equidistantly arranged at the top of the first clamping groove 11, and a plurality of second fixed teeth 112 can be equidistantly arranged at the bottom of the first clamping groove 11, so that the partition plate 7 can be fixed by the first fixed teeth 111 stopping the first clamping teeth 241 and the second fixed teeth 112 stopping the second clamping teeth 242 after moving a distance, thereby fixing the partition plate 7.
[0037] The first fixed teeth 111 and the second fixed teeth 112 are arc-shaped fixed teeth, and the first clamping teeth 241 and the second clamping teeth 242 are arc-shaped clamping teeth. The first fixed teeth 111 include a first base connected to the top of the first clamping groove 11, a first arc-shaped recess arranged at one side end of the first base, and a first arc-shaped protrusion arranged at the other side end of the first base. The second fixed teeth 112 include a second base connected to the bottom of the first clamping groove 11, a second arc-shaped recess arranged at one side end of the second base, and a second arc-shaped protrusion arranged at the other side end of the second base. The first clamping teeth 241 include a third base connected to one end of the clamping wheel 24, a third arc-shaped protrusion arranged at one side end of the third base, and a third arc-shaped recess arranged at the other side end of the third base. The second clamping teeth 242 include a fourth base connected to the other end of the clamping wheel 24, a fourth arc-shaped recess arranged at one side end of the fourth base, and a fourth arc-shaped protrusion arranged at the other side end of the fourth base. When the first clamping teeth 241 abut against the first fixed teeth 111, the third arc-shaped protrusion abuts against the first arc-shaped recess, and the first arc-shaped protrusion abuts against the third arc-shaped recess. When the second clamping teeth 242 abut against the second fixed teeth 112, the fourth arc-shaped protrusion abuts against the second arc-shaped recess, and the second arc-shaped protrusion abuts against the fourth arc-shaped recess, thereby stopping the first clamping teeth 241 by the first fixed teeth 111 and stopping the second clamping teeth 242 by the second fixed teeth 112. The clamping wheel 24 rotates to separate the first clamping teeth 241 and the first fixed teeth 111, and the second clamping teeth 242 and the second fixed teeth 112, and the first clamping teeth 241 and the second clamping teeth 242 move to the same height in the first clamping groove 11. Then, the connecting plate 21 moves left and right, which drives the first clamping teeth 241 and the second clamping teeth 242 to move left and right, thereby facilitating the partition plate 7 to move left and right, i.e., the partition plate 7 can move along the width direction of the bottom disc 1, and the position of the partition plate 7 on the bottom disc 1 is adjusted.

[0039] The connecting plate 21 can comprise a gear cavity 211 arranged on the inner side, a first rotation through hole arranged on one side end and communicated with the gear cavity 211, and a second rotation through hole arranged on the other side end and communicated with the gear cavity 211. The transmission member comprises a rotating wheel 23, a driving shaft 26, a driving gear 27, a driven gear 28 and a driven shaft 25. The driving gear 27 and the driven gear 28 are arranged on the inner side of the gear cavity 211. The driven gear 28 is engaged with the driving gear 27. One end of the driving shaft 26 is connected to the driving wheel, and the other end of the driving shaft 26 passes through the first rotation through hole and is connected to the driving gear 27. One end of the driven shaft 25 is connected to the clamping wheel 24, and the other end of the driven shaft 25 passes through the second rotation through hole and is connected to the driven gear 28. The driving gear 27 and the driven gear 28 can be bevel gears. The driving wheel 23 is pushed to drive the driving shaft 26, drive the driving gear 27, thereby drive the driven gear 28, drive the driven shaft 25, and drive the clamping wheel 24 to rotate, so that the adjustment is convenient. The driving shaft 26 is perpendicular to the driven shaft 25.
